Toyota Arena Tokyo Opens in Odaiba Aomi

Toyota Fudosan Co., Ltd. (Toyota Fudosan), the owner of TOYOTA ARENA TOKYO (the Arena), held a construction completion ceremony on June 30. The arena project is being developed in collaboration with Toyota Motor Corporation (Toyota) and Toyota Alvark Tokyo Corporation (Toyota Alvark Tokyo).

In addition, Toyota Fudosan has set the Arena's opening date for October 3 (opening day of the Resona Group B.LEAGUE 2025-26 Alvark Tokyo home game).

After the opening, Toyota Alvark Tokyo will be responsible for the operation of the Arena. It will be used as a home court by Alvark Tokyo, a member of the B.LEAGUE, and will also serve as a multi-purpose arena that can accommodate various events centering on sports.

Two Environmental Certifications

  • LEED certification*1
    Toyota Arena Tokyo will be the first arena in Japan to receive the international environmental LEED certification (the target this time is Gold)
    *1Abbreviation for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design. It is an environmental performance certification in the U.S.

  • BELS certification
    Achieved highest rating (BEI value: 0.45*2) among arenas in Japan based on the BELS (Building Energy Efficiency Labeling System) and was also certified as ZEB Ready.
    *2Value obtained by reducing the facility's designed primary energy consumption by 55%

Facility Overview

LocationAomi, Koto-ku, Tokyo
Facility nameTOYOTA ARENA TOKYO
Site areaApprox. 26,446 m2
Total floor areaApprox. 38,039 m2
Number of floors6 above-ground floors, 1 below-ground floor
CapacityApprox. 10,000 persons
Scheduled opening dayOctober 3, 2025
LandownerToyota Motor Corporation
Builder and ownerToyota Fudosan Co., Ltd.
OperatorToyota Alvark Tokyo Corporation
Design and construction companyKajima Corporation
